引言
TypeScript作为一种JavaScript的超集,以其强大的类型系统和模块化支持,在大型应用开发中越来越受欢迎。今天,我们就来一起学习如何轻松搭建一个TypeScript项目,从基础到实践,一步到位。
环境准备
安装Node.js
首先,你需要安装Node.js,因为TypeScript需要Node.js的环境来运行。你可以从Node.js官网下载并安装适合你操作系统的版本。
安装TypeScript
在安装Node.js后,你可以通过运行以下命令来全局安装TypeScript:
npm install -g typescript
安装完成后,可以通过运行tsc -v来检查TypeScript是否安装成功。
创建项目
初始化项目
在命令行中,切换到你想要创建项目的目录,然后运行以下命令来初始化一个新项目:
npm init -y
这将创建一个package.json文件,其中包含了项目的基本信息。
配置TypeScript
接下来,我们需要配置TypeScript。创建一个名为tsconfig.json的文件,并添加以下内容:
{
"compilerOptions": {
"target": "es5",
"module": "commonjs",
"strict": true,
"esModuleInterop": true
}
}
这个配置文件定义了TypeScript编译器的选项,如目标JavaScript版本、模块系统等。
编写代码
创建源文件
在你的项目目录中,创建一个名为src的文件夹,并在其中创建一个名为app.ts的文件。
编写TypeScript代码
在app.ts文件中,编写以下TypeScript代码:
function greet(name: string): string {
return `Hello, ${name}!`;
}
console.log(greet("TypeScript"));
这段代码定义了一个greet函数,它接受一个字符串参数并返回一个问候语。
编译TypeScript
在命令行中,切换到项目目录,并运行以下命令来编译TypeScript代码:
tsc
这将生成一个app.js文件,它是编译后的JavaScript代码。
运行项目
现在,你可以通过运行以下命令来运行你的TypeScript项目:
node dist/app.js
你将在控制台看到输出:
Hello, TypeScript!
总结
通过以上步骤,你已经成功地搭建了一个简单的TypeScript项目。这个过程可以帮助你理解TypeScript的基本用法和项目结构。随着你对TypeScript的深入了解,你可以开始添加更多的功能,如模块化、接口、类等,来构建更加复杂的应用。
希望这篇文章能帮助你轻松入门TypeScript。如果你有任何疑问,欢迎在评论区留言。
